Rdrokit Posted December 17, 2008 Share Posted December 17, 2008 They give a class before you take the written test (there is also a driving test) but the class is all in Thai. Here is a website for an e learning class put out by the Thai Land & Transportation Office http://www.dlt.go.th/driving_hp/ELearnning/E-Learning2.swf If it comes up in Thai there is a blinking box in the upper right hand corner to change the language to English.
